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Facilities and Amenities at Waddon Station

Waddon Station is equipped with a number of facilities designed to enhance passenger convenience. Despite its relatively modest size, the station has ticket machines that support the collection of tickets purchased online, including discounts for Disabled Persons Railcard holders. The ticket office is operational during weekdays from 6:25 AM to 1:00 PM, ensuring early morning travelers can access the support they need. Furthermore, helpful induction loops are in place to assist the hearing impaired.

While the station is lacking in some features such as a waiting room, toilets, and refreshment facilities, it compensates with robust safety measures, including CCTV coverage. Accessibility arrangements are thoughtfully integrated, with a staff-operated ramp available for train access, keeping comfort and ease of mobility in mind. Although step-free access is only available partially, assistance can be prearranged or swiftly provided at the station help points.

Richmond Station Facilities

Richmond Station boasts a plethora of amenities to make your journey comfortable. Need a ticket? The ticket office is open from early morning till late at night, with ticket machines available for both straightforward purchases and the collection of pre-booked tickets. Additionally, smartcard services and ticket barriers ensure smooth entry and exit.

Accessibility is a cornerstone of Richmond Station. With step-free access throughout, it caters to all passengers, including wheelchair users. You'll find accessible toilets, induction loops, and ramps for train access, all designed to facilitate easy movement.

Amenities for Commuters and Travelers

Traveling doesn't mean you have to miss out on life's little pleasures. This station offers refreshment facilities to grab a quick bite or a steaming cup of coffee, and there are shops to browse while waiting for your train. Need cash? ATMs are conveniently located, though unfortunately, currency exchange services are not available on-site.

For tech-savvy travelers, Richmond Station provides public Wi-Fi. If you're a cyclist, you'll be glad to know there are over 200 bicycle spaces and a cycle hire shop with flexible opening hours. Though there are no accessible taxis or dedicated set-down points, other transport services fill the gap.

Transport Links

Getting to and from Richmond Station is a breeze. Local bus services operate from Kew Road, a stone's throw from the station. Rail replacement services are also conveniently located here. If you prefer cycling, you can hire a bike directly from the station’s cycle hire facility.
